Default 79 Bronco shock tuning question

Hello folks, new to this forum and looking to gain some knowledge here. My son just got into crawling a few months ago. I bought him a 79 Bronco for Xmas. Current mods are 2300kv Fusion, Incision wheels w/G8 Hyrax, LCG Rock Pirates battery tray but use the front battery tray with the small 3s 1800 lipo and the rest of the truck is stock, Overall, we've been really happy with the trucks performance. That being said, with the battery now at the very front and looking to add some weighted front portal covers soon, I feel the rear end feels a bit too stiff relative to the front. What are some shock tuning options via spring or shock oil change do you suggest to soften up the rear a bit and create a better balance? Thanks in advance
